DVLX24WR Outdoor Digital Transmitter/Receiver System Setup and Usage Guide
The DVLX24WR 2.4 GHz Digital transmitter/receiver system is a reliable and exceptionally easy to install
wireless communications link indoors or outdoors for video and RS485 communications. It includes these
features:
Dynamic frequency selection to
avoid interference
Operating frequency range:
2.4000 GHZ to 2.4835 GHz
3 dB omnidirectional antenna
A local area can accommodate up to 4 systems concurrently.
The DVLX24WR is composed of a 2.4 GHz digital transmitter and a digital wireless receiver. An optional
hi-gain antenna is available to improve reception and extend the range of the communications link.
What's in the box
DVLX24WR transmitter (TX) and receiver (RX) modules
12 VDC power adapter (2)
Antenna (2)
Selecting mounting locations for the Transmitter and Receiver modules
Select locations for mounting the transmitter and receiver modules with the following considerations:
The transmitter and receiver modules can be up to 700 feet apart.
For best signal transmission, ensure that the Fresnel zone between the transmitter and receiver is free
of obstructions (see the diagram). Use the table below to approximate the minimum transmitter and
receiver height from the radius (r) for the line of sight distance (d) and ground clearance.

Step 1.
The TX module includes one of BNC video drop cable to connect our video source equipment (camera),
one RS485 drop cable, and one power drop cable.
1.
Screw an antenna onto the SMA connector on the back of the back of the TX module.
2. Locate the TX module close enough to your video source to connect to them. Use appropriate
fasteners to anchor the TX module to the mounting surface.
3. Connect a BNC video/power extension cable (not provided) to the Video In and power drop cables
of the TX module, then to your video source (camera) and 12 VDC power adapter (provided). Do not
power on the TX module at this time.
RS485A (red) and RS485B (black) drop cable
4. Connect the RS485 drop cable of the TX module and to the local RS485 PTZ equipment you want to
control, if needed.
